Galatasaray won a penalty in the 2nd minute of the match against Kayserispor after Attamah's handball in the penalty area. Victor Osimhen, who took the penalty, scored the earliest goal for the yellow-reds in an away match this season.
The leader Galatasaray visited Kayserispor in the 17th week of the Trendyol Super League. The yellow-reds won a penalty early in the match and converted it into a goal with Osimhen, taking the lead.
PENALTY FOR GALATASARAY IN THE 2ND MINUTE Galatasaray, which started the match quickly, won a penalty in the 2nd minute. The match referee Mehmet Türkmen determined that Attamah handled the ball during Jakobs' cross in the yellow-reds' attack and pointed to the penalty spot. VAR referee Bülent Birincioğlu, who reviewed the position for about 1 minute, confirmed Türkmen's decision and requested the penalty to be taken.

IMAGE: BEIN SPORTS THE EARLIEST AWAY GOAL OF THE SEASON BY OSIMHEN Victor Osimhen, the star striker of Cimbom, who stepped up to take the penalty, used the inside of his right foot to send the ball low to the left of goalkeeper Onurcan, finding the net. This goal, which put the yellow-reds ahead 1-0 early in the match, was recorded as the earliest goal scored by Cimbom in away matches this season.
